Real Estate Expert Witnesses in California
The SEAK Expert Witness Directory contains a comprehensive list of real estate expert witnesses who testify, consult and provide litigation support on real estate and related issues. Real estate expert witnesses and consultants on this page may form expert opinions, draft expert witness reports, and provide expert witness testimony at deposition and trial. The issues and subjects these real estate expert witnesses testify regarding may include: Commercial Real Estate, Property Management, Brokerage, Construction, Fiduciary Duty, Fraud, Personal Injury, Due Diligence, Finance, Hoa, Landlord/Tenant, Valuation, Agent, Alter Ego, and Commercial.
